The Solve For Why Advanced Principles Course is an in-depth, concept-driven poker training program designed for players who already understand the fundamentals and are ready to operate at a significantly higher strategic level. Led by Matt Berkey and the Solve For Why Academy, this course focuses on bridging the gap between theoretical understanding and real-world execution. Rather than introducing isolated tactics, Advanced Principles teaches players how to compartmentalize strategy, simplify decision-making, and apply the right concepts at the right time. The course begins by redefining strategy itself—exploring the incentives behind capitalization versus realization and how modern GTO principles inform optimal play without dictating robotic decision-making. A central theme throughout the course is fight versus flight. Students learn how to identify opponents who resist pressure, those who over-fold, and how to adjust aggression levels accordingly. Concepts such as game flow, pacing, and leveraging opponent tendencies are emphasized to help players dictate action rather than react passively. The Line Work modules form the backbone of the course. These lessons break down how different board textures affect range advantage, betting frequency, and barrel selection across flop, turn, and river. Students learn when to apply pressure, when to surrender equity, and how to construct profitable lines even from the bottom of their range. Neutral boards receive special attention, with detailed breakdowns of multi-street decision trees and alternative betting sequences. The course then transitions into maximum exploitation, starting with preflop defense and offense. Players learn how to defend blinds, leverage position, and over-realize equity in large pots. Offensive modules cover cold calling, 3-betting, 4-betting, and aggressive postflop follow-through against opponents who fail to adjust. Advanced postflop play is explored in depth, including protecting capped ranges, floating, raising across streets, trapping, and balancing bluffs versus value. A dedicated module on overbetting teaches when and why to use oversized bets—both polarized and merged—to punish capped ranges and exploit population tendencies. The course concludes with a critical examination of the competitive psyche, addressing mental resilience, live tells, variance tolerance, and the soft skills required to maintain long-term edge. This final lesson ties strategic execution to emotional discipline, completing a holistic framework for high-level poker performance.
